Third House
The 3rd is the chart's nervous system, the daily traffic of the mind ... how a person thinks, speaks, reads, writes, and finds their way around the world close at hand. Naturally ruled by Gemini and its ruler Mercury, it runs on curiosity, quickness, and a restless appetite for information. As a Cadent house it sorts and distributes rather than consolidates, the mind's sorting table before an idea ever reaches a decision. Siblings, neighbors, and the first years of school live here too, because they are the chart owner's earliest encounters with other minds that are not their own. The short trips, the commute, the familiar routes ... all of it belongs to the 3rd, as does the whole relationship to language itself. Lives with strong 3rd house placements tend to be articulate and mentally restless, often shaped, sometimes defined, by a sibling or an early classroom.
The Third House in Depth
The 3rd house governs the whole immediate cognitive environment and the basic relationship to language and thought that sits underneath nearly everything else in the chart. The quality of thinking it describes ... quick or methodical, verbal or visual, scattered or locked in ... shapes how every piece of incoming information gets handled, which in turn shapes every decision. Mercury's real nature in a chart often shows more plainly through the 3rd house than through Mercury's sign alone, because the 3rd describes the mind as it actually runs in daily life. The sibling is the first other mind ever met, the first negotiation of a different way of seeing the same world, which is why those early dynamics leave such a mark. And the 3rd holds all the ordinary tools of connection too ... the texts, the feeds, the neighborhood, the car.
The 3rd/9th House Axis
The 3rd opposes the 9th, the local mind against the long horizon. It is the tension between the familiar and the foreign, between what a person already knows and what they go looking for. The 3rd gathers the immediate information; the 9th synthesizes it into belief and worldview. Together they trace the full arc of learning, from noticing to understanding. The integrated version is a mind that gathers carefully and synthesizes broadly ... present to the small detail and still open to the larger meaning.
An Empty Third House
An empty 3rd house says nothing about trouble communicating or distant siblings ... plenty of quick, articulate people have no planets there. The planet ruling the sign on the 3rd house cusp carries the style of the mind and the patterns of communication, and its sign, house, and aspects show how the thinking, the writing, and the local connections actually develop in the chart.

☉ Sun in the Third House
Here identity lives in the mind and the daily exchange ... the self is expressed through words, ideas, and the constant traffic of the immediate world. Vitality comes from learning, talking, connecting, making sense of things out loud. The presence is curious and quick, most alive mid conversation. The work is letting some of that mental motion settle ... trusting there is a self underneath the running commentary, one that does not have to keep talking to know it is there.
☽ Moon in the Third House
Here the inner life lives in words and the daily round ... feelings get processed by talking them through, and emotional safety comes from staying connected to the people close at hand. The instinct is curious, chatty, tuned to the moods of siblings and neighbors. Comfort is a good conversation. The work is letting feeling sink below the commentary ... trusting that some emotions need to be sat with quietly rather than narrated, named, and tidied away mid sentence.
☿ Mercury in the Third House
Here Mercury is on its own natural ground ... the mind lives in communication, learning, and the constant traffic of the immediate world. Thinking is quick, curious, endlessly verbal, at home among siblings, neighbors, and the next interesting fact. The instinct is to connect and exchange. The work is depth to match the range ... letting the restless mind go all the way into something now and then, rather than knowing a little about a great many things and the whole of none.
♀ Venus in the Third House
Here love lives in words ... attraction runs through conversation, wit, and the daily exchange, and affection is spoken, written, made of a thousand small contacts. The instinct charms the people close at hand. Beauty is found in ideas and language. The work is letting feeling go past the clever surface ... trusting that some affection has to be shown rather than narrated, and that the deepest bonds need more than good talk to hold.
♂ Mars in the Third House
Here drive runs through the mind and the daily ... energy goes into words, debate, learning, and the immediate world, often expressed as a quick or combative tongue. The instinct argues and acts fast. Siblings and neighbors can feel the heat. The work is aiming the mental force ... letting the quickness build something rather than just win exchanges, and choosing which battles in the daily round are actually worth the spark.
♃ Jupiter in the Third House
Here growth runs through the mind ... learning, teaching, and communication are where the life expands, with a wide ranging curiosity and a gift for the big idea. Luck flows through words and connections. The shadow is the breadth that skips the depth ... a mind that can graze widely and commit nowhere, and grows by following the curiosity all the way into something rather than sampling endlessly across the surface.
♄ Saturn in the Third House
Here the mind is built serious ... thinking and communication are disciplined, careful, slow to speak until sure, sometimes shadowed by an early fear of not being clever enough. The instinct is rigorous and deep rather than quick. The shadow is the voice held back ... a mind that can doubt its right to speak, and grows into a thinker whose words carry weight precisely because they were so carefully earned.
♅ Uranus in the Third House
Here the mind runs original ... thinking is quick, inventive, and impatient with received ideas, prone to sudden insight and restless leaps. The instinct questions everything close at hand. The work is following the spark to something solid ... letting the brilliant, jumpy mind land long enough to build on its own best flashes.
♆ Neptune in the Third House
Here the mind runs intuitive ... thinking is imaginative, associative, and impressionistic, gifted with images and vague on the facts. The instinct knows without quite knowing how. The work is anchoring the intuition ... letting the dreamy mind keep its gifts while building enough structure to carry them into the daylight.
♇ Pluto in the Third House
Here the mind runs deep and relentless ... thinking is penetrating, investigative, and drawn to the hidden, with words that carry real power. The instinct probes beneath every surface. The work is using that power cleanly ... letting the penetrating mind reveal truth rather than manipulate, and knowing when the digging has gone far enough.
☊ North Node in the Third House
The growth here runs toward the immediate ... toward curiosity, listening, and learning from the people and ideas close at hand. The South Node in the ninth holds the old ease of the grand worldview and the sense of already knowing. The pull is toward the humble, particular fact. The work is staying open to the everyday exchange rather than retreating into sweeping belief.
⚷ Chiron in the Third House
The wound lives in the mind and the voice ... in learning, speaking, and the early sense of not being heard or quick enough. It can show as doubt about one's own thinking. The gift is the healing of that ... a real ability to help others find words for what they could not say, having known the ache of the unspoken.
